Interested in creating an Immersive Theatre project, but not sure where to start? Dream big, think bold, and get started with a two-part workshop designed to take your ideas into active creation and planning mode.
Part 1: Writing Immersive Theatre
This workshop will focus on how to think in a 3D, environmental way while you craft your narrative. Build your immersive storytelling skills, and consider how an immersive form can serve your story. Multiple storylines? Alternate endings? Site-inspired? Participatory? One-on-one? Verbatim? Musical? Were taking it all on!
Part 2: Directing, Producing, and More
Part 2 will focus on how to take your idea from page to the stage to the world! Topics covered include: finding the perfect venue and harnessing its secrets, guiding the audience through the work, different models of immersive rehearsal practice, budgeting for your immersive project, and tools for grappling with the logistics of time and space!

Workshop Leaders
Rosamund Small is a playwright/educator and Mitchell Cushman is a director, playwright, and Artistic Director of Outside the March. Together they have created the immersive experiences Vitals (Dora Awards for Outstanding Production & Outstanding New Play) and this seasons TomorrowLove™.
Other Immersive Productions from Rosamund and/or Mitchell include: Brantwood (Large-scale immersive musical Created by Mitchell Cushman and Julie Tepperman, Sheridan College 2015. Dora Audience Choice Award.) Mr. Marmalade (Immersive show set in a kindergarten classroom, Directed by Mitchell Cushman; Outside the March 2011/12. Dora Award for Outstanding Production) Performing Occupy Toronto (verbatim; playwright Rosamund; Docket Theatre 2012) Maven (Large-scale Immersive Theatre for Young Performers; Playwright Rosamund. Rosedale Heights School of the Arts 2017)
